Gossler Clarence, age 98, died peacefully at Cambridge Hospital Dec. 12 surrounded by family. A lifelong resident of Mpls., he was preceded in death by his father, Doxy (Dave) Gossler; mother, Irene Franks Gossler; brothers, Frank and Vernon; sisters, Ethelyn, and Irene Spriestersbach. As his legacy, he leaves behind a large and loving family: his wife, Lois, of 65 years; son, Floyd C. Young (Ruth); daughters, June (Roger) Anderson, Patricia (Dennis) Young, Gail (Robert) Kishish, JoAnn Pierson, Laurie (Thomas) Malone; 16 grandchildren, 27 great-grandchildren, 2 great-greats, and many nieces and nephews. Clarence was a long-time employee of NSP. He is fondly remembered by his grandchildren for their fishing expeditions to the trout farm and his behind-the-wheel driving lessons. Service Saturday, 11 am at the Washburn-McReavy Northeast Chapel, 29th & Johnson St. NE. Interment Hillside Cemetery. Reviewal Friday, 4-8 pm at: Washburn-McReavy Northeast Chapel 612-781-6828
